SUMMARY:Financing Security Research to Support International Cooperation in
  Security: the Case of the European Union
DESCRIPTION:Guest speaker : Michel BoscoMichel Bosco manages the program 
 for security research within the European Union 'Horizon 2020' research fu
 nd. He is an Adjunct Professor of Homeland Security at the University of P
 ennsylvania. His research work focuses on mechanisms to enhance internatio
 nal\, scientific and technological cooperation in areas central to Nationa
 l sovereignty such as security\, defence and space.SummaryWith the World
 -wide increase of trade\, movement of people\, and the global internet tra
 nsnational crime and transnational security issues are also on the rise. L
 aw enforcement and first response remains largely national\, which has bec
 ome an issue in regions of the World where free trade and free movement of
  people have become the rule\, as within countries within the European Uni
 on. Cross-border (mis)trust among security practitioners and differences a
 mong operational methods\, legal frameworks\, equipment and environments a
 re among the reasons why cooperation and operational level is difficult. T
 he European Union is investing in pan-European cooperative research in the
  field of security to ease operational cooperation in the future.This con
 ference will describe the context in which the European Union is building 
 a 'Security Union'\, and discuss how the various instruments put in place 
 to enhance security research cooperation are impacting trust among the var
 ious stakeholders in Europe.Information  Conférence présentée par le
